轻松学会查看数据库字符集! (如何查看数据库字符集)

在当今互联网时代,数据库管理系统(DBMS)成为了一种非常重要的技术。它们被广泛用于各种不同的业务场景,包括金融、医疗保健、社交媒体等。然而,许多初学者和一些技术人员,都会遇到一个常见的问题:如何查看数据库字符集?本文将给大家解决该问题,让您轻松学会查看数据库字符集。

什么是数据库字符集?

字符集,顾名思义,即规定了在计算机中可以使用的所有字符的。更准确地说,它定义了一种将字符映射为数字表示的方法。目前最广泛使用的字符集是Unicode,它是一种标准化的字符集,可以表示世界上几乎所有的书写系统的字符。而不同的数据库在存储数据时,使用的字符集可能不同,这也就引出了我们学习的问题——如何查看数据库字符集。

查看MySQL数据库字符集

MySQL是一种关系型数据库管理系统,它是一种客户端 – 服务器模型的数据库。在MySQL中,我们可以通过以下方法查看数据库字符集。

解决方案一:在MySQL客户端下输入命令

在使用MySQL客户端时,我们可以通过输入下面的命令来查看当前数据库的字符集。

“`

show variables like ‘character_set_database’;

“`

该命令将返回一个字符集名称,它就是MySQL数据库当前使用的字符集。

解决方案二:通过MySQL Workbench查看

另一个方便的查看MySQL数据库字符集的方法是使用MySQL Workbench。使用该工具,您只需要打开您要检查的数据库并导航到Server Status选项卡。在这里,您可以看到许多有关服务器状态的信息,包括字符集。

查看Oracle数据库字符集

Oracle是一种功能非常强大的数据库管理系统,它是一种面向对象的数据库。在Oracle中,我们也可以通过以下方法来查看数据库字符集。

解决方案一:在SQLplus下输入命令

要查看某个数据库的字符集,您只需要在SQLplus终端中输入如下命令:

“`

SELECT * FROM nls_database_parameters WHERE parameter = ‘NLS_CHARACTERSET’;

“`

此命令将显示有关Oracle数据库的各种参数,其中包括当前使用的字符集名称。

解决方案二:通过Oracle Enterprise Manager查看

Oracle Enterprise Manager是一种使用更便捷的工具,它可以让您更轻松地查看有关数据库的信息。使用该工具,您可以单击数据库名称,然后转到Configuration选项卡。在其中,您将看到当前所使用的字符集,以及其他相关信息。

查看SQL Server数据库字符集

SQL Server是一种微软开发的关系型数据库管理系统,它也是一种客户机 – 服务器模型的数据库。在SQL Server中,我们可以使用以下方法来查看数据库字符集。

解决方案一:在SQL Server Management Studio(SS)下输入命令

在SS终端中,您可以使用如下命令来查看当前数据库的字符集:

“`

SELECT DATABASEPROPERTYEX(‘dbname’, ‘Collation’)

“`

在这里,dbname是您要查询数据库的名称。此命令将返回当前数据库的字符集名称。

解决方案二:通过SS查询

在SS中,单击数据库名称,然后转到“属性”,其中您将找到所需的有关字符集的信息。单击“Options”选项卡,它将列出当前的字符集和其他相关信息。

在互联网发展迅速的当今时代,数据库已经成为了人们生活中不可或缺的一部分。这也就要求越来越多的人学会查看数据库字符集。无论是MySQL、Oracle还是SQL Server,上述提供的方法都能让您轻松而快速地完成这项任务。希望本文对您有所帮助,祝您在学习数据库时取得更好的成果!

相关问题拓展阅读:

怎么使用SQL语句查MySQL数据库中数据表的字符集类型

查看数据库的字符集

show variables like ‘character\_set\_%’;

输出:

+++

| Variable_name| Value |

+++

| character_set_client | latin1 |

| character_set_connection | latin1 |

| character_set_database | latin1 |

| character_set_filesystem | binary |

| character_set_results | latin1 |

| character_set_server | latin1 |

| character_set_system | utf8 |

+++

select columns from table_name ;

show create table 表名

如何查看数据库字符集的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于如何查看数据库字符集,轻松学会查看数据库字符集!,怎么使用SQL语句查MySQL数据库中数据表的字符集类型的信息别忘了在本站进行查找喔。


数据运维技术 » 轻松学会查看数据库字符集! (如何查看数据库字符集)